Folsom vs Isleton
How do garage sale signs rules compare between Folsom, CA and Isleton, CA?
Isleton has fewer restrictions than Folsom.
Folsom, CA
Sacramento County
Garage sale signs in Folsom may be posted only on the sale property itself with the owner's consent. Signs on utility poles, traffic signs, landscape medians, or any public right-of-way are prohibited and removed by the city without notice.

Sacramento County
Temporary garage sale signs allowed on private property with owner permission. Prohibited on utility poles, trees, traffic signs, and in the public right-of-way. Must be removed within 24 hours.

Folsom FAQ
Can I put my garage sale sign on a corner stop sign?
No. Signs on traffic control devices are illegal under California Vehicle Code Β§21465 and will be removed.
Where can I put signs?
Only on the sale property, and on other private property with written owner permission.
Isleton FAQ
Can I staple a sale sign to a utility pole?
No. Signs on utility poles, street trees, and traffic signs are prohibited and will be removed by county crews.
Who enforces this in Sacramento County?
Sacramento County code enforcement at (916) 875-5881 handles most complaints.
